### Education and Training
To become a mechanical engineer, you need to complete a Bachelor’s or Associate’s degree in a related field, like Mechanical Engineering, Engineering Mechanics, or Mechatronics Engineering. The coursework should include subjects like:
–
Key Coursework
- This typically involves classes in mathematics (calculus, differential equations, statistics), physics (mechanics, thermodynamics, electromagnetism), and general engineering courses.
- Some popular computer-aided design (CAD) and computer-aided manufacturing (CAM) software courses are also crucial.
- Additional topics, such as engineering mechanics, fluid mechanics, and materials science, provide a solid grounding for mechanical engineers.
Internships or co-op programs can be super beneficial, giving you hands-on experience and allowing you to network with professionals in the field. Some companies may even provide certification or training in specific software, such as CAD/CAM programs.

### Technical Skill Proficiencies
Entry-level mechanical engineers need to develop a solid foundation in technical skills, including:
–
CAD/CAM Software
- Proficiency in CAD/CAM software is essential for creating detailed designs, simulations, and prototypes.
- Mechanical engineers should be familiar with tools like SolidWorks, Autodesk Inventor, Fusion 360, and ANSYS.
- Develop an understanding of each software’s capabilities and limitations to efficiently complete projects.
–
MATLAB
- MATLAB is a high-level programming language used for numerical computations, algorithm development, and data analysis.
- Develop a strong foundation in programming principles and become proficient in using MATLAB for tasks like data manipulation, simulation, and visualization.
- Learn basic programming concepts and apply them to solve complex mechanical engineering problems.
–
Engineering Software
- Learn to use various engineering software, including FEA (finite element analysis) tools like Nastran or ANSYS, and CFD (computational fluid dynamics) tools like FLUENT or OpenFOAM.
- Develop expertise in working with industry-specific software, including 3D modeling and simulation tools.
- Expand your knowledge to tackle complex engineering problems and contribute to projects that require advanced analysis.

Technical Questions
Technical questions test your knowledge of mechanical engineering principles, software, and tools. Here are some sample technical questions and possible answers:
- Question: What is the difference between a gear and a belt?
- Answer: “Gears and belts are both mechanical components used to transmit power, but they serve different purposes. Gears operate through a system of interlocking teeth, while belts use friction to transmit power between two pulleys.”
- Question: Can you explain the concept of torque and its application in mechanical engineering?
- Answer: “Torque is a measure of rotational force, typically measured in Newton-meters. In mechanical engineering, torque is crucial in designing systems, such as gearboxes and motors, that require precise rotational motion.”

Updating Your Resume to Highlight Relevant Coursework and Projects
Your resume is like, the first impression you make on potential employers. It’s gotta be fire if you wanna get noticed. Here are some tips on how to update your resume to highlight your relevant coursework and projects:
Use a clear and concise format that makes it easy to scan through your qualifications.
- Use action verbs like “Designed”, “Developed”, or “Implemented” to describe your projects and coursework.
- Highlight any relevant skills or software you’ve used in your projects or coursework, like “SolidWorks” or “Python”.
- Include any relevant coursework, like “Mechanics of Materials” or “Thermodynamics”, to show off your knowledge in the field.
Don’t forget to proofread your resume multiple times to make sure there are no typos or grammatical errors.
